Queenstown tortilla workplace 'loaded with risks' before staffer's arm stuck in oven: WorkSafeDASHA KUPRIENKO Former Remarkable Tortillas worker Daniel Figueroa, 19, lost three fingers and suffered severe burns after his arm was stuck in an oven in November 2016. A Queenstown tortilla company will pay a worker $52,000 in reparation after his am was crushed and burned in an oven. Miller Foods Limited, trading as Remarkable Tortillas, appeared in the Queenstown District Court on Monday for sentencing. Figueroa was cooking tortillas in a commercial tortilla press and oven when a tortilla became stuck. After prohibition and improvement notices from WorkSafe, Remarkable Tortillas have since installed an interlocking guard.
